Small dot and square that show up on my documents with pages

I am new to Pages and am wondering how to get rid of ( or why they pop up) when I am inserting my logo image into a document - a small black dot that appears underneath the logo that I have uploaded and I also need to know how to get rid of the little square box with the plus sign in it that pops up for some reason - Please advise

A Pages Text box that has too much content for its current size will show an overflow [+] symbol on its bottom frame. You can resolve the overflow condition by any combination of enlarging the box, reducing its content, decreasing the font size, or establishing a link to another Text box so the text flows there.


If the small black dot that you refer to is as shown below, it is because you selected Image Gallery from the Media tool whether [un]intentional or not instead of the Photos… choice, or just simply drag and drop an image onto Pages.
